Challenge yourself to step out of your comfort zone gradually from "summary" of Introvert Survival Tactics by Patrick King
The idea of pushing yourself to expand your boundaries slowly may sound counterintuitive. After all, why not just dive headfirst into the deep end and tackle your fears all at once? But the truth is, taking small steps outside your comfort zone is a much more effective approach. By gradually exposing yourself to new experiences or challenges, you give yourself the opportunity to build confidence and resilience along the way. It's like training for a marathon - you wouldn't start by running 26.2 miles on day one. Instead, you would gradually increase your mileage to build up your endurance.
When you challenge yourself in small increments, you allow yourself to become more comfortable with discomfort. You start to realize that you are capable of handling difficult situations and that the discomfort is only temporary. This mindset shift can be incredibly empowering and can help you face future challenges with a newfound sense of confidence.
Additionally, stepping outside your comfort zone gradually allows you to assess your progress and make adjustments along the way. If you were to jump straight into a daunting situation, you might not have the opportunity to reflect on what went well and what could be improved. By taking things one step at a time, you can learn from each experience and apply those lessons to future challenges.
Remember, growth doesn't happen overnight. It's a gradual process that requires patience and persistence. So the next time you find yourself hesitating to try something new, start small. Take that first step outside your comfort zone, no matter how small it may seem. You'll be amazed at how much you can accomplish when you challenge yourself incrementally.
